About this role The Team Leader / Executive Officer provides high level professional expertise in the oversight of case administration, strategic and operational management related to health practitioners’ conduct, performance and health to ensure consistent application of Health Practitioner Regulation National Law (NSW). The role may oversee one or more profession specific Councils and support the work of their members and committees.

This role will ensure that the NSW Health Qualified Council’s regulatory mandate to protect the public is delivered through the efficient and effective management of complaints made in relation to health practitioners in NSW.

Working at Health Professional Councils Authority The Health Professional Councils Authority (HPCA) is an executive agency of the NSW Ministry of Health. We play an important role in protecting the health and safety of the public by supporting the 15 NSW Health Professional Councils in managing complaints about NSW health practitioners.
